SMILE Eye Surgery Summary



If you're thinking about SMILE eye surgical treatment, you'll discover it to be a minimally invasive procedure with a quick recovery time. Throughout SMILE (Little Laceration Lenticule Extraction), a laser is made use of to develop a little, precise laceration in the cornea to remove a small piece of cells, reshaping it to correct your vision. This differs from LASIK, where a flap is developed, and PRK, where the external layer of the cornea is totally eliminated.

One of the crucial advantages of SMILE is its minimally invasive nature, leading to a faster recovery procedure and less pain post-surgery. The recovery time for SMILE is fairly fast, with several patients experiencing improved vision within a day or 2. This makes it a popular choice for those seeking a hassle-free and reliable vision improvement procedure. Additionally, SMILE has been revealed to have a reduced threat of completely dry eye disorder compared to LASIK, making it a positive option for individuals worried concerning this possible side effect.

Distinctions Between SMILE, LASIK, and PRK



When contrasting SMILE, LASIK, and PRK eye surgeries, it is very important to comprehend the unique methods used in each treatment for vision adjustment.

SMILE (Small Cut Lenticule Removal) is a minimally intrusive treatment that involves developing a small laceration to draw out a lenticule from the cornea, reshaping it to deal with vision.

LASIK (Laser-Assisted Sitting Keratomileusis) entails creating a thin flap on the cornea, making use of a laser to improve the underlying tissue, and then repositioning the flap.

PRK (Photorefractive Keratectomy) eliminates the outer layer of the cornea before reshaping the tissue with a laser.

The primary difference lies in the way the cornea is accessed and dealt with. SMILE is flapless, making it an excellent option for individuals with slim corneas or those involved in contact sports. LASIK supplies rapid aesthetic healing due to the flap creation, but it might posture a higher threat of flap-related complications. PRK, although having a much longer recovery period, stays clear of flap-related issues entirely.

Recognizing these differences is important in picking one of the most suitable treatment for your vision modification demands.

Advantages And Disadvantages Comparison



To review the advantages and downsides of SMILE, LASIK, and PRK eye surgeries, it's necessary to take into consideration the details benefits and prospective constraints of each treatment. SMILE surgical procedure supplies the benefit of a minimally intrusive treatment, with a smaller cut and possibly quicker recuperation time compared to LASIK and PRK. It also minimizes the threat of completely dry eye post-surgery, an usual negative effects of LASIK. Nevertheless, SMILE may have restrictions in treating greater levels of nearsightedness or astigmatism compared to LASIK.

LASIK surgical procedure gives quick visual recovery and minimal pain throughout the treatment. It's extremely effective in treating a wide variety of refractive mistakes, including nearsightedness, hyperopia, and astigmatism. Yet, LASIK lugs a threat of flap issues, which can influence the corneal framework.
